I just found a place today, i think it is in Englewood. It is a 2bed/1bath condo for 700 plus utilities. My bro lives in Boulder and pays 600 for an efficiency.

I run and it is nice, right by Cherry Creek and Highline trails. I think it is 6 miles from UCHSC and not too far from most hospitals.

I just finished my seconds bachelors, got my BSN and FL nursing license from University of Miami. Moving back to CO b/c a lot cheaper for school here, plus it is suppose to be a great school. Guess i can post on that after a semester or 2.

If you have any more questions i think my email should be on here.

I think the best place to look for a place to live is craigslist.com or backpage.com, or the denverpost.com.

i don't know if you want to buy or rent, but it might be better to rent for awhile till you figure out the area you want to buy.

Stapleton is a really nice new development area, but is a little more expensive.

If you rent from a complex check out at apartmentratings.com i had looked at several places i thought were real nice, but discovered they had some bad ratings.
